Why Tokyo is the Preferred Hub
While several Japanese cities offer modern hosting, Tokyo remains the undisputed primary destination. It serves as a major internet connectivity hub where carriers, cloud providers, and content networks interconnect.
Here is a look at the typical network latency you can expect from Tokyo to major global destinations:
Destination Typical Latency Range
Seoul 25–40 ms
Taipei 30–50 ms
Hong Kong 45–70 ms
Singapore 65–90 ms
Los Angeles 90–120 ms
Dedicated Server vs Cloud Hosting in Japan
When evaluating infrastructure options, businesses often compare dedicated servers with cloud hosting.
Dedicated Servers are best for predictable performance, full hardware control, and cost-effective long-term workloads. Cloud Hosting, on the other hand, is ideal for rapid deployment and flexible resource allocation for variable workloads.
